Im working on converting all my work displays to 65" 4K HDTV's, its cheaper than replacing/adding monitors for my volume. Plus it also gives some eye candy for when they shop out the room to future clients. I would basically be using 4x 1080p multiviewers (splitting the physical screen to 9 systems) into 1 4K multiviewer (=36 systems). I also have devices that allow me to control all PC's at the same time via 1 keyboard. I really need to take a course or something on cable management though. Routing your cables neatly in a single pc is fine of course but when you have 4 cables per pc, thats 144 cables on a single "cart" or wireframe shelf. I even have QMK for semi-automating what I need for each of my projects. Looking forward to 4K :) -

Good Evening ladies and gents, I have been slowly gathering some benchmarks for my hardware and eventually landed on Crysis 3. First issue, game was locked to 62 FPS, got this resolved by changing the vysnc to off and/or fast in Nvidia Control Panel. The next issue may not be an issue but just wanted to run it by some folks like @Mr. Fox , @electrosoft and maybe @jaybee83 ? Anyways I noticed that when looking out into the sea in the beginning of the game I notice the FPS jumps to around 200ish but doesnt hit full GPU utilization, then I look at a structure and the FPS goes straight to 120 on the dot. Is it the game or am I missing another tweak? Thanks in advance fellas
